Winter Exhibits Reception
Saturday, January 12, 2013, 7pm
Free Event
Join the Midland Center for the Arts in the galleries of the Alden B Dow Museum for a night or art science and fun as we celebrate the opening of our winter exhibits. Awards presentations will also take place for the Museum Student Exhibition winners and the 2012 museum volunteers in honor of their valued service. Open to the public, light Refreshments and d'oeuvres will be served.
On display will be:
MUSEUM SCHOOL STUDENT EXHIBITION
Museum School students showcase artwork in a wide range of visual media created from concepts and techniques learned during class.
LEE-NAM LEE: A Conversation between Monet and Sochi
Artist Lee nam Lee uses the power of technology and movement to create visual poetry that will intrigue the viewer with fresh interpretations of classic works of art.
THE ANATOMY OF AN IDEA: An Invitational Exhibition
Accomplished artists display diverse directions in the depiction of human anatomy. Featured artists include Eugene Clark of Detroit, Tricia Kleinot of New York, and Armin Mersmann and B. B. Winslow of Midland.
